Privacy Policy
This policy explains what VLamax collects, why we use it, where it is stored, and how you can ask for access, export, correction, restriction, objection, or deletion.

What we collect
When you sign up we ask for an email address, password, name, and role. In the app you can add physiological test results, training plans, race goals, body-composition details, nutrition targets, sleep and HRV data, coach-athlete messages, and saved courses. If you connect Intervals.icu, we read the data you authorize through that connection.
We do not collect tracking cookies, advertising pixels, ad-network beacons, or device fingerprints. The app uses one required session cookie, vlamax_sid, to keep you signed in.
Why we collect it
- Contract, GDPR Article 6(1)(b): to create your account, run the coaching features, save your plans, and provide settings such as data export and account deletion.
- Legitimate interest, GDPR Article 6(1)(f): to keep the service secure through session records, login timestamps, failed login counters, IP address, and user-agent records.
- Explicit consent for beta health/performance processing: during private beta, signup requires a clear acknowledgement before training, metabolic, nutrition, and recovery data is processed for testing the platform.
Where it lives
Production data is currently stored in Postgres on a Hetzner Online GmbH server in Germany. Operational backups are intended to remain in the same region. If the hosting region or processor changes, this page must be updated before public launch or before the change applies.
How long we keep it
- Account and coaching data: kept while your account exists, then deleted when you delete the account.
- Wellness time series: capped at the most recent 90 days per athlete, with older rows removed automatically.
- Session and security records: active rows stay for the session lifetime; revoked records may be retained for up to 12 months for security review.
Who we share it with
We do not sell your data. We do not run ad-network tracking. We use a small number of processors to operate the service:
- Hetzner Online GmbH: server hosting in Germany.
- Resend: transactional email such as password resets and account notices. Resend receives recipient addresses and email content, not your training files or physiological test history.
Intervals.icu is your own third-party account. We access it only through the credentials or authorization you provide, and revoking that authorization cuts off access.
Your rights
- Access and portability: download a JSON copy from Settings.
- Erasure: delete your account from Settings. Deletion is immediate and irreversible.
- Correction: edit profile fields in Settings, or contact us if a field is not editable in-app.
- Restriction or objection: contact us to pause or object to a specific processing activity.

Children
The service is not directed at children under 16. If you believe a minor has signed up, contact us and we will delete the account.
Changes
We update the date at the top when this policy changes. For material changes, such as new categories of data, new processors, or changed retention periods, we aim to email active accounts at least 30 days before the change takes effect.
